NCP chief Praful Patel on Tuesday tendered his resignation as a member of the Rajya Sabha after being re-elected to the Upper House of Parliament earlier this month. Patel, who had 4 years left in his fifth time period, was fielded within the Rajya Sabha elections as he was going through a disqualification petition filed by the NCP’s Sharad Pawar-led faction.

“Shri Praful Patel, an elected Member of the Council of States (Rajya Sabha), representing the State of Maharashtra, resigned his seat in the Rajya Sabha and his resignation has been accepted by the Chairman, Rajya Sabha, wef the 27th of February, 2024,” a Rajya Sabha bulletin stated on Tuesday.

Patel, who has aligned himself with Ajit Pawar within the NCP’s factional struggle, was elected to the Rajya Sabha for a fifth time period in July 2022. In a put up on X, Patel stated, “I was elected as the Rajya Sabha MP for the tenure of 2022-2028. I have resigned from my four-year balanced old term of Rajy Sabha membership as I have been elected on Rajya Sabha for a new term, which will be effective from 2024 to 2030.”

“Hence, I continue to be the member of the August House till 2030,” he added. The NCP-Sharadchandra Pawar, the brand new identify of the Sharad Pawar-led group, had filed a disqualification petition in opposition to Patel beneath Section 2(a) of the Tenth Schedule, which supplies for disqualification on grounds of defection.

The acceptance of Patel’s resignation from the Rajya Sabha will pave the way in which for him to begin a recent time period within the Upper House rather than Vandana Chavan, who completes her tenure in April. Ajit Pawar, the nephew of Sharad Pawar, walked out of the NCP with a majority of get together MLAs final July and was sworn in as a deputy chief minister within the Shiv Sena-BJP authorities.

Recently, the Election Commission recognised the Ajit Pawar group as the true NCP and allotted the get together’s ‘clock’ election image to it. Maharashtra Assembly Speaker Rahul Narwekar has additionally recognised the Ajit Pawar-led group as the true NCP. The Election Commission will now must name for a bypoll to fill the emptiness created by Patel’s resignation.
